Genuinely one of the worst mowers I've ever used/own, but I preface that being a homeowner, not a business. Why do I say that it's so bad though?
- This thing weighs 220+ pounds
- The rear wheel design is far to small but the off-setting deck prohibits bigger diameter wheels(right side more-so).
- Constantly stuck in dips and humps/steep grades. front casters are rendered half useless since their off the ground too often with the mower being back heavy.
- Transmission drive and engine can't handle the weight of the unit/twin blades.
- Off-set blades doesn't work like they claim. Grass get stuck a lot and plugs if grass is even slightly damp, even with side discharge on. Engine bogs down too much because it's cutting faster than it can bag, mulch, or discharge, IMO.
- Drive system control is very underwhelming. Needs the same system the SFC 21 has with a control lever.
- Pre-2023 models have a recall due to a horrible clutch and drive system, hence why he said "much improved." Not sure how much improved because I too have a 2021 junker that again tore a belt up today.
- Rattles too much to a point of sheer annoyance.
- Mulch plug sucks, as others mention.
- Bagging connection is a pain.
That's most of it...I think 😅 Honestly if they redesign this thing it could be great but due to electrifying politics, most companies won't supply engines for it. So we get Kohler, who will. Scag also seems to have an issue with real-world testing and making improvements quicker. Been around since 1983..should be really streamlined by now.
Otherwise, until Scag makes ANY effort to listen to customers concerns, then this stuff isn't changing. And if not, they may want to scrap this SFC 30 and stick with the MUCH superior SFC 21 model I personally own for my yard.
